The Moore Group Win – SeaPorte.   – TMG has received a prime contract award as a result of the Seaport e Rolling Admissions solicitation N00178-14-R-4000.  SeaPort-e is the Navy's electronic platform for acquiring support services in 22 functional areas including Engineering, Financial Management, and Program Management for the Navy Systems Commands (NAVSEA, NAVAIR, SPAWAR, NAVFAC, and NAVSUP), the Office of Naval Research, Military Sealift Command, and the United States Marine Corps.

The Moore Group, as part of a team led by CACI, was awarded a contract by the Department of the Army, Southern Region Contracting Command to support the Field and Installation Readiness Support Team (FIRST) program. Army FIRST will support the U.S. Army Materiel Command (AMC) and AMC's newly created Army Sustainment Command, as well as the Forces Command (FORSCOM) and Installation Management Command (IMC), and is open to all other Army and Defense Department organizations. Army FIRST is a 20-year, indefinite delivery/indefinite quantity (ID/IQ) task order contract with a total estimated ceiling value of $36 billion, to be awarded over four 5-year acquisition cycles of $9 billion in funding ceilings each.

The Moore Group (TMG, Inc.) was awarded an indefinite-delivery/indefinite-quantity multiple award prime contract by the US Navy known as Seaport Enhanced (Seaport-e). Seaport-e includes support services for all phases of weapon systems acquisition and life-cycle support including research & development support, prototyping, acquisition logistics, modeling, test & evaluation trials, and engineering support for the US Navy and US Marine Corps. The Government estimates a maximum of $5,300,000,000 of services will be procured per year via orders issued under the SeaPort-e multiple award contracts. Team members include AMSEC LLC, Anteon Corporation, CACI and Sabre Systems. The award has a four-year base period with one five-year award term and one additional one-year award term.
